robsontuning Posted September 24, 2006 Share Posted September 24, 2006 I am in the process of getting my car together for the Subaru Challenge; I want to find another set of wheels. I want to find a cheap wheel does not matter color or finish. I will get the powder coated the second they come in. Just looking for options. They will only be used for track. Also the size I would prefer is 17x8 like my OZ Ultraleggeras Also if you have suggestions please post pics and if you know where to get them. PGT Posted September 24, 2006 Share Posted September 24, 2006 you should be able to find some used Torques on Nabisco for $450-550 or so. Then, paint them whatever you want. 17-18lbs.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Scooter Posted September 25, 2006 Share Posted September 25, 2006 For light 17x8's I'd think you'd want to look for some Enkei RPF1's: 15.6lbs for 17x8 ET45.
